// CWT: Continuous Wavelet Transform
// Convolves a signal with a scaled Morlet wavelet to extract spectral energy
// at a specific frequency band (determined by the scale parameter).
// Algorithm: precomputed Morlet kernel × RingBuffer sliding window.
// Half-window K = round(3*scale) — captures 99.7% of Gaussian envelope.
// Output: |W(t,s)| = sqrt(Re² + Im²) / sqrt(scale).
using System.Buffers;
using System.Runtime.CompilerServices;
using System.Runtime.InteropServices;
namespace QuanTAlib;
/// <summary>
/// CWT: Continuous Wavelet Transform
/// Computes the Morlet CWT magnitude at a single scale, providing a
/// time-localized frequency decomposition of the input series.
/// </summary>
/// <remarks>
/// Key properties:
/// - Output is the Morlet wavelet magnitude |W(t,s)| — non-negative
/// - Half-window K = round(3*scale); warmup = 2K+1 samples
/// - Normalization: 1/sqrt(s) preserves energy across scales
/// - Omega0 = 6.0 (default) satisfies the admissibility condition
/// - Scale-to-period: P ≈ 2π·s / ω0 (e.g., scale=10 → period ≈ 10.5 bars)
/// - No allocation in Update (RingBuffer + precomputed kernel)
/// </remarks>

/// <summary>
/// Precomputes the Morlet wavelet kernel weights for the given scale.
/// kernelReal[j] = exp(-t²/2) * cos(ω₀t), t = (j - halfWindow) / scale
/// kernelImag[j] = exp(-t²/2) * sin(ω₀t), t = (j - halfWindow) / scale
/// The kernel is complex-conjugate: the CWT convolution uses ψ*(k/s),
/// so both real and imaginary components are needed.
/// </summary>
[MethodImpl(MethodImplOptions.AggressiveInlining)]
private static void PrecomputeKernel(
double[] kernelReal, double[] kernelImag,
int halfWindow, double scale, double omega0)
{
int windowSize = (2 * halfWindow) + 1;
double invScale = 1.0 / scale;
for (int j = 0; j < windowSize; j++)
{
double t = (j - halfWindow) * invScale;
double gauss = Math.Exp(Math.FusedMultiplyAdd(-0.5, t * t, 0.0));
double phase = omega0 * t;
// Complex conjugate of e^{iω₀t}: cos(ω₀t) - i·sin(ω₀t)
kernelReal[j] = gauss * Math.Cos(phase);
kernelImag[j] = gauss * Math.Sin(phase);
}
}
/// <summary>
/// Computes the dot product of the ring buffer contents with the precomputed kernel.
/// Buffer[0] = oldest, Buffer[windowSize-1] = newest.
/// kernel[0] corresponds to k = -halfWindow (earliest offset).
/// </summary>
[MethodImpl(MethodImplOptions.AggressiveInlining)]
private double ComputeCwt()
{
var span = _buffer.GetSpan();
int n = span.Length;
double re = 0.0;
double im = 0.0;
// span[0] is the oldest sample, aligns with kernel[windowSize-1-?]
// The CWT formula: W(t,s) = (1/√s) Σ_k x[t-k]·ψ*(k/s)
// where k = -halfWindow..+halfWindow, and x[t-k] is stored oldest-first.
// span[j] = x[t - halfWindow + j] (j=0: oldest = x[t-K], j=windowSize-1: newest = x[t+K])
// ψ*(k/s) at k = -halfWindow+j corresponds to kernelReal/Imag[j].
for (int j = 0; j < n; j++)
{
double v = span[j];
re = Math.FusedMultiplyAdd(v, _kernelReal[j], re);
im = Math.FusedMultiplyAdd(v, _kernelImag[j], im);
}
return Math.Sqrt(Math.FusedMultiplyAdd(re, re, im * im)) * _normFactor;
}
